One popular theme is the backstage drama. Fans often write about the unseen moments between the queens, like their rivalries and friendships backstage. Another theme could be the queens' journey outside of the show, for example, their post - Drag Race careers and how they handle new - found fame. And of course, there are also fanfictions that focus on the makeover challenges, imagining different scenarios and looks for the queens during those challenges.
First, you should watch the show thoroughly. Get to know the queens, their personalities, and their styles. Then, think of an interesting concept. It could be something as simple as a day in the life of a particular queen or a more complex story involving multiple queens. Next, start with an outline. Decide on the beginning, middle, and end of your story. After that, just start writing and let your creativity flow.

To start writing drag race fanfiction, begin with choosing your favorite queens or characters from the show. Decide if you want to set your story during a particular season or create an entirely new scenario. You can start with a simple outline of the main events in your story, like the introduction of the characters, the conflict, and the resolution. Also, get inspiration from real - life drag events or the experiences of drag queens you know or have read about.
The ending of the first season of the celebration was that Fan Xian was stabbed by Yan Bingyun and fell to the ground. However, according to the plot of the play and the setting of the original work, Fan Xian did not really die. This was a trick that Fan Xian and Yan Bingyun had set up together. Their goal was to save Fan Xian in a difficult situation. The reason Fan Xian chose to fake his death was to protect his relatives and friends from the Second Prince's persecutions. He also did not go against his heart and be forced to submit to the sinister and cunning Second Prince. The ending of the first season also revealed the Second Prince's ambitions and how Haitang Duoduo had handed Zhuang Mohan's letter to Fan Xian. The ending of the first season laid the foundation for the development of the second season.

The ending of the first season of " Da Tang Di Gong's Case " was Di Renjie falling into a coma. In the last episode, Di Renjie had been unconscious since he came out of the underground palace. Cao An suspected that he was affected by the altar and suggested leaving the library. Li Miao arranged for the disciples to carry Di Renjie onto the carriage, while Cao An drove alone. Therefore, the ending of the first season did not give Di Renjie's final fate or the resolution of the case.
